Sitting just north of Zürich's main train station, the Swiss National Museum is a striking collision of late 19th-century castle-like architecture and a bold contemporary concrete extension added in 2016. The contrast between the turreted historic building and the angular modern wing gives you rich compositional material to work with. Shoot the facade from across the Platzspitz park to get the full silhouette reflected in the river, or move in close to isolate the interplay between old stone and new concrete. The interior courtyard and the dramatic atrium of the new wing reward a wide angle lens, where the geometric lines and diffused natural light create strong graphic compositions. Overcast days are ideal here since direct sun creates harsh shadows on the textured facades, while blue hour adds a warm glow to the illuminated windows. The museum is steps from Zürich HB, making it effortless to reach. (Zürich, Switzerland)
